WebApr 30, 2024 · The best way to insure your pomander balls dry without molding is to either shake them in a paper bag with orrisroot, or hang them in a cool, dark place for up to two weeks before setting them out. WebNov 25, 2024 · For a stronger aroma, cover the entire orange with cloves, and then roll it in a mixture of spices such as: 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on, 1 teaspoon ground cloves, 1 tablespoon ground nutmeg, 1 tablespoon allspice, 1/4 cup powdered orris root. Leave the orange in the mix for a week, turning once a day. WebOne orange Cloves Ribbon Scissors Step 1 Criss-cross a ribbon round your orange and tie in a bow. Step 2 Use an old biro or a toothpick to make a hole in your orange, then push in a clove. Then stud cloves all the way round. Step 3 Carry on pushing in cloves until your whole orange is covered. WebOrange pomander balls covered in cloves are used mainly for Christmas decorations, winter solstice crafts, or Yule decor. They are also used as a holiday spice potpourri in a bowl.
